Q2 24/25 earnings summary

19 Jan, 2026

Executive summary

  • Sales grew 19% year-over-year to INR 2,270 crores, with consolidated revenue for Q2 FY25 at ₹2,412.69 crore and six-month revenue at ₹4,640.21 crore.

  • Order intake surged 43% year-over-year to INR 3,996 crores; unexecuted order backlog rose 50% to INR 7,831 crores.

  • Profit after tax for Q2 FY25 was ₹219.63 crore, compared to ₹242.29 crore in Q2 FY24; six-month profit after tax was ₹460.87 crore.

  • Strategic expenses of INR 36 crores impacted margins, mainly due to acquisition-related costs.

  • Acquired controlling stake in G.G. Tronics India and entered agreement to acquire Renesas RF Components business for $36 million.

Financial highlights

  • Q2 FY25 consolidated total income: ₹2,441.79 crore; six-month total income: ₹4,699.75 crore.

  • Q2 FY25 profit before tax: ₹293.80 crore; adjusted PBT margin would have been 14.7% excluding strategic expenses.

  • Free cash flow for the quarter was INR 227 crores, with FCF to PAT at 102%.

  • Return on capital employed (ROCE) quarter-to-quarter was 33%.

  • Total assets as of September 30, 2024: ₹6,656.48 crore; total equity: ₹3,692.46 crore.

Outlook and guidance

  • Management expects margin recovery in industrial and railway segments, with power segment margins to remain strong.

  • Expansion into semiconductor design and railway safety systems expected to drive future growth.

  • Capacity expansions in transformers, motors, and switchgear underway, with completion expected over the next year.
